It doesn't appear as if there is any way to embed a gallery if you are not using the Easyblog editor without writing embed code. If a person wishes to crosslink to a page within the site, editors such as JCE provide a straightforward way to pull up internal site links. Currently with Easyblog, if you want to embed a gallery, you either have to create an embed code if using another editor to obtain the internal links capability, or you're stuck with your editor to obtain the internal links functionality. This is regressive, as in earlier versions of Easyblog, it was possible to embed galleries with other text editors. For non-technical users, this means they have to learn how to use a text editor elsewhere in the site, and then in Easyblog, switch to yours. Which means when I make recommendations to clients, I have to take into account their technical capabilities and whether they are likely to want to learn two processes.
